Video: Sunken Boat Pulled Out Of Lake Tahoe

High Sierra Marine Inc. removes a sunken abandoned cabin cruiser 300 yards offshore from Pope Beach Road in South Lake Tahoe on Tuesday, Feb. 23, 2021.
